Product Description
Fiberglass Fabric DSZFG0.6 100% E-Glass Yarn
High-quality E-glass woven fiberglass fabric with excellent strength-to-weight ratio and thermal resistance. Perfect for industrial, automotive, and marine applications where fire safety, durability, and chemical resistance matter. Certified 2-hour fire rating @ 650 C.
Applications:
-
Electrical Insulation: Motors, generators, transformers
-
Thermal Insulation: Pipes, equipment, industrial structures
-
Chemical Resistant: Labs, chemical plants, industrial setups
-
Automotive Components: Engine covers, fuel tanks, body panels
-
Marine Components: Boat hulls, decks, superstructures

Engineered for Extreme Heat ResistanceSignature Fire Cloth endures temperatures up to 650C, making it suitable for insulation in intense thermal environments. Its E-Glass fiberglass base and silane coating provide durability and resilience against both heat and chemicals. Designed for longevity, it meets the rigorous conditions found in industrial and laboratory settings.
Versatile Chemical ProtectionThis fire cloths chemical-resistant nature makes it valuable for labs, chemical plants, and any application facing corrosive agents. It stands up to spills and harsh substances, ensuring safety and equipment longevity while maintaining effective thermal insulation.
Optimized Size and ConstructionAvailable in a practical size of 1 by 2 meters with a sheet thickness of 1.0mm, the product accommodates various insulation challenges. Its woven technique ensures consistency in protection, while the white silane-coated surface enhances its chemical stability.
FAQs of Signature Fire Cloth:
Q: How should the Signature Fire Cloth be installed for thermal insulation?
A: To install, measure your required surface area, then cut the material to size if necessary. Place the cloth directly onto the surface needing insulation and secure using suitable mechanical fasteners or high-temperature adhesives compatible with fiberglass materials.
Q: What are the main applications for this fire cloth?
A: Its primary uses include thermal and chemical insulation in laboratories, chemical plants, and industrial facilities. The cloth serves as a protective barrier for equipment, surfaces, and structural elements exposed to high heat or corrosive substances.
Q: When is it beneficial to use silane-coated E-glass fiberglass insulation?
A: Silane-coated E-glass fiberglass cloth is ideal when both high heat resistance (up to 650C) and robust chemical protection are required. This makes it especially valuable in settings where spills, splashes, or prolonged exposure to harsh chemicals are common.

Q: What processes are employed in manufacturing this fire cloth?
A: The fire cloth is manufactured using a woven technique with E-Glass fiberglass, followed by the application of a silane coating. This combination enhances the cloths durability, chemical resistance, and structural integrity.
Q: How do the dimensions and thickness impact its usage?
A: With a thickness of 1.0mm and measuring 1 by 2 meters per sheet, the cloth provides considerable coverage and effective insulation. The manageable size allows for flexible installation in a variety of industrial and laboratory setups.
